Former Imo State Governor, Emeka Ihedioha has approached the State High Court, Owerri, seeking an order to stop the State House of Assembly from investigating him over the alleged missing N19.63 billions. 
The fund was alleged to have fraudulently disappeared from the Local Governments (LG) Accounts between May  and  December 31st 2019.
The former governor is praying the court to grant an  order of perpetual injunction restraining the house of Assembly from inviting him for an investigation into the alleged missing LG funds
Respondents in the suit, instituted on May 5, are the speaker and the clerk of the State House of Assembly.
The suit is also asking for an order of the court  to set aside any summon or invitation to Ihedioha by the State House of Assembly or its agents to appear before it for an investigation on the said LG funds
The fund was declared missing after the release of an interim audit report by the state Auditor General for Local government and Chieftaincy affairs detailing how N19.63B fraudulently disappeared from the Local governments Accounts between May  and  December 31st 2019,
